摘要:
目的 观察人参、党参、太子参对SD雌性大鼠生长发育的影响。 方法 将动物随机分为对照组、人参组、党参组及太子参组,分别予生理盐水、人参、党参和太子参灌胃2周,并每天行阴道涂片检查,干预前后检测雌二醇(Estrogen,E2)水平,最后解剖大鼠,取出卵巢和子宫,计算卵巢指数和子宫指数。结果 四组大鼠比较,性成熟时间和卵巢指数未见明显差异; 与对照组相比,党参组、人参组的E2水平明显升高(P<0.05); 与对照组和太子参组相比,人参组的子宫指数较大(P<0.05); 与对照组相比,三个给药组大鼠体重增长较多(P<0.05)。结论 党参和人参在一定程度上可能导致SD雌性大鼠的性早熟; 人参、党参、太子参能促进SD雌性大鼠体重的增长。
Abstract:
Objective To observe the effects of ginseng, radix codonopsis and radix pseudostellariae on the growth and development of SD female rats. Methods Animals were randomly divided into four groups: control group, ginseng group, radix codonopsis group and radix pseudostellariae group, intragastric administration for 2 weeks with normal saline, ginseng, radix codonopsis and radix pseudostellariae, vaginal smears were taken every day. The levels of estrogen before and after intervention were detected. The ovarian index and uterine index was calculated. Results There was no significant difference in sexual maturation time and ovarian index of the four groups. Compared with the control group, the E2 level of radix codonopsis group and ginseng group was significantly increased(P<0.05). Compared with the control group and the radix pseudostellariae group, the uterus index of the ginseng group was larger(P<0.05). Compared with the control group, the rats in the rest groups had more weight gain(P<0.05). Conclusion Ginseng and radix codonopsis may lead to precocious puberty of SD female rats in a certain degree; Ginseng,radix codonopsis and radix pseudostellariae can promote the weight growth of SD female rats.
